Camping when pregnant - Am i insane?

9 replies

signet2012 · 12/02/2012 19:43

I am pregnant! However that the realisation that I may not be able to go camping this summer has just hit me. I reckon I should be fine to go, but I do have some joint problems that are already hassling me and Im only just three months. Im due Sept 1st

Has anyone been camping whilst pregnant and do you have any tips?

TIA

OP posts:
PandaG · 12/02/2012 19:48

friend camped at 38/39 weeks, albeit only an hour from home. Several families were all together at a church conference/festival, and friend decided it was easier to be with a bunch of mates who could help out with her older kids, than be home on her own!

I think it depends what you usually sleep on, and if your joint problems will allow you to get that low late on in pregnancy. I know I couldn't have got down to the ground with my second child, the SPD meant I was pretty immobile.

IceCreamCastles · 12/02/2012 19:52

I would have thought you'd be fine if you had a half decent airbed or camp bed.
Frequent loo trips might be a pain though.
